logo

Output e065856affc9df13c29fa753c7319d021ac29797a0691adf8c44af81bf90050e:1

value
24400950
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8785026d951b94bd0fa9a24db68703c381b1d138 OP_EQUALVERIFY OP_CHECKSIG
address
1DMZZZNVejpt6ezjzygBe8fpVaWho4fF3P
transaction
e065856affc9df13c29fa753c7319d021ac29797a0691adf8c44af81bf90050e